Transaction 6362489a82be40fdafcfc3a5533f21fc8090dc456b30e3af5db765d4108c5e35
4 Input
2 Outputs
- 6362489a82be40fdafcfc3a5533f21fc8090dc456b30e3af5db765d4108c5e35:0
- 6362489a82be40fdafcfc3a5533f21fc8090dc456b30e3af5db765d4108c5e35:1
value 9171
address 158tHmDoraBTRcsM4fo5YUPeGdAr3K9URp
value 1300000
address 1PeQkQ6Mw2Z2RpSBxEsWW7KbNBswKQmufo